Abstract: It is well-known that Noether currents in the classical four-dimensional mathcalN=1 supersymmetric Yang--Mills theory (4D mathcalN=1 SYM), i.e., the U(1)A current, the supersymmetry (SUSY) current and the energy-momentum tensor, form a multiplet under SUSY, called the Ferrara--Zumino supermultiplet. Inspired by this structure, we define the energy-momentum tensor in the lattice formulation of 4D mathcalN=1 SYM by a renormalized super transformation of a lattice SUSY current. By using a renormalized SUSY Ward--Takahashi relation, the energy-momentum tensor so constructed is shown to be conserved in the quantum continuum limit. Our construction of the energy-momentum tensor is very explicit and usable in non-perturbative numerical simulations.
